The test seemed a little off to me, 1:1 almost everywhere, which is ...I tested 2 different Nagoya UT72 antennas which are supposed to work great with MURS (~152-155mhz.) These are 1/4 wave at VHF, coil loaded at the base and about 20" tall. I measured both antennas below 1.5 SWR and there were no apparent problems with the coax. Regular price ...Authentic Genuine Nagoya UT-72G Super Loading Coil 20-Inch Magnetic Mount (Heavy Duty) GMRS (462MHz) Antenna PL-259, Includes Additional SMA Male & Female Adaptors for GMRS Handheld Radios $ 32.95 Add to cartBoth came antennas came in identical bags, which do appear to be authentic Nagoya. The UT-72G bag has a second sticker/label covering the original. So UT-72 underneath, UT-72G on top. They are basically identical expect the UT-72G's mast/whip is about 1" shorter than the UT-72's, which is about right for tuning up a 70cm antenna for 64cm, and ....
